当前位置:编程学习 > VB >>

使用winsock控件,却永远无法下载完整,高分请求帮助。

因为工作需求,需要做一个能断点续传的软件,协议如果是非HTTP,FTP最好,实在不行就HTTP,不过我自己从没做过这方面的编程,从哪着手都不知道,于是从网上下载了好几个断点续传的源码,但发现都有一个共同的特点,下载的都不完整,和实际大小有很大出入,请大家帮帮我,谢谢了。

以下提供两个源码,都是WINSCK,都无法下载完成。

源码下载地址:http://www.bibidu.com/bibidu/Winsckdownload1.rar


源码下载地址:http://www.bibidu.com/bibidu/Winsckdownload2.rar

真诚感谢您的帮助。 --------------------编程问答-------------------- 不要使用Winsock来开发HTTP、FTP文件下载,一方面是费力不讨好,另一方面,Winsock是基于TCP/IP的,而HTTP、FTP是TCP之上应用层中的协议,开发起来比较麻烦,可以使用现成的WINDOWS API进行下载,今天下午如果没有别的事情,我会在博客里发表一个在VB中使用WININET API实现断点续传的源代码,到时你可以看一下。 --------------------编程问答-------------------- http://www.m5home.com/blog/article.asp?id=65

看看这个能不能下载完.

断点续传就是记录一下下载的字节数,再在下次下载时申请没下载的部分,自己添加吧. --------------------编程问答-------------------- 路过~~~~~~

友情Up......
^_^
--------------------编程问答-------------------- 关注 --------------------编程问答--------------------
引用 2 楼 myjian 的回复:
http://www.m5home.com/blog/article.asp?id=65 

看看这个能不能下载完. 

断点续传就是记录一下下载的字节数,再在下次下载时申请没下载的部分,自己添加吧.


地址打不开。 --------------------编程问答-------------------- 我期待  WININET API实现断点续传的源代码  这个方法   没搞过 --------------------编程问答-------------------- 用第三方的dll把

或者用vc自己编一个

我试过好多

vb的基本上都是错的 --------------------编程问答-------------------- 青蛙王子?

是bibidu哪个么?

自己来写vb? --------------------编程问答--------------------
引用 5 楼 rosibo 的回复:
引用 2 楼 myjian 的回复:
http://www.m5home.com/blog/article.asp?id=65 

看看这个能不能下载完. 

断点续传就是记录一下下载的字节数,再在下次下载时申请没下载的部分,自己添加吧. 
 

地址打不开。

//
不是吧.............你的DNS有问题么?

大家帮忙看看能不能打开...... --------------------编程问答-------------------- #  lyserver 的断点续传是 wininet 实现的吗?  支持 ftp吗? 强烈关注中.........
补充:VB ,  网络编程
CopyRight © 2012 站长网 编程知识问答 www.zzzyk.com All Rights Reserved
部份技术文章来自网络,